no module named
时间: 2023-12-27 11:04:07 浏览: 20
当你在Python程序中遇到"ModuleNotFoundError: No module named 'xxx'"的错误时,这意味着Python无法找到名为'xxx'的模块。这可能是因为你没有安装该模块,或者模块的名称拼写错误。
解决这个问题的方法有以下几种:
1. 确保你已经正确安装了需要的模块。你可以使用pip命令来安装模块,例如:
```shell
pip install xxx
```
其中'xxx'是你需要安装的模块的名称。
2. 检查模块的名称拼写是否正确。请确保你在代码中正确地引用了模块的名称。
3. 如果你的代码中使用了相对导入,确保你正确地设置了Python的导入路径。相对导入是指从当前模块的相对位置导入其他模块。如果你不确定如何设置导入路径,可以尝试使用绝对导入,即从项目的根目录开始导入模块。
4. 如果你的代码中使用了虚拟环境,请确保你已经激活了正确的虚拟环境。虚拟环境是一种隔离Python项目的方法,可以避免不同项目之间的模块冲突。
5. 如果以上方法都没有解决问题,可能是因为你需要更新Python版本或者安装其他依赖项。你可以尝试更新Python版本或者查看模块的文档以获取更多解决方法。
相关问题
No module named
"No module named"错误是Python解释器在解释import语句时找不到对应的模块的提示。具体原因有多种可能性。一种可能是因为Python解释器在搜索模块时没有找到对应的路径。Python通过sys.path来确定搜索路径,如果所有路径都无法找到对应的模块,就会提示"No module named xxx"。另一种可能是因为导入的模块没有安装或者忘记导入。这可能是因为模块没有正确安装、忘记导入或者模块的版本不匹配等原因导致的错误。解决这个问题的方法包括安装缺少的模块、检查导入语句是否正确、更新模块版本或者修改包名等操作。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[python常见错误:No Module named xxx](https://blog.csdn.net/Iamduyabo/article/details/125015678)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*3* [ModuleNotFoundError: No module named ‘xxx‘可能的解决方案大全](https://blog.csdn.net/qq_41767116/article/details/119988991)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
No module named mplfinance
"No module named mplfinance" 表示你的Python环境中没有安装mplfinance库。mplfinance是一个用于绘制金融数据图表的Python库,如果你需要使用它,可以通过以下步骤安装:
1. 打开命令行终端(Windows系统可以使用cmd或PowerShell,Linux/MacOS系统可以使用终端应用程序)。
2. 在命令行中输入以下命令并按回车键执行:pip install mplfinance
3. 如果提示权限不足,可以在命令前加上sudo(MacOS/Linux系统)或以管理员身份运行命令行(Windows系统)。
4. 等待安装完成即可。
如果你已经安装了mplfinance库但仍然出现"No module named mplfinance"的错误,可能是因为Python解释器无法找到库的安装位置。你可以通过在Python代码中添加以下语句来添加库的搜索路径:
```python
import sys
sys.path.append("path/to/mplfinance")
```
其中"path/to/mplfinance"应替换为你实际安装mplfinance库的路径。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)